International shipping message prior to purchase, didn't read all of it. Any helpers?

No bsal, it does not mean that it will be stopped by Customs.  What it means is that the ebay filters have picked up that you are buying from overseas.  That is a standard message that can pop up just to warn people that there are some restrictions on what can be imported.

There is no way ebay can know whether the items you are buying are restricted or not.

International shipping message prior to purchase, didn't read all of it. Any helpers?

Like Belinda I have had the message many times when buying from overseas.  It has appeared on makeup, clothing, china, DVDs. CDs, carved wooden items, cutlery, horse brasses....in fact on most of the things I have bought in the last 7 years from all over the world have had the warning at some stage.  Some have been inspected by Customs but all but one cleared without a problem.

The only one that incurred the wrath of Customs was a china pot pourri holder....the seller did not remove the dried contents as requested so Customs did it for her and forwared the china holder to me along with a slap on the wrist telling me not to do it again.
